[0001] The present application relates to the technical field of ash dish making, in particular to an ash dish making device, a making method and a computer readable storage medium. BACKGROUND

[0002] The ash dish is a commonly used instrument in gold assay by fire assaying, and is a porous refractory vessel for absorbing lead oxide during cupellation. There are three commonly used ash dishes: cement ash dish, bone ash-cement ash dish and magnesia ash dish. The magnesia ash dish is an important cupellation tool used in fire assaying. During cupellation, lead is oxidized to lead oxide from the surface of molten lead, which is rapidly absorbed by the magnesia ash dish until the molten lead is completely oxidized to lead oxide and is absorbed. The national standard requires that the magnesia (bone ash) ash dish be used during cupellation of gold concentrate (bulk gold). The magnesia (bone ash) ash dish is made by stirring the cement, magnesia (bone ash) and water uniformly according to a mass ratio and then pressing and forming on an ash dish machine. After three months of air drying, the ash dish is ready for use.

[0055] The cupel is a common instrument for gold assay in fire assay method, which is a porous refractory vessel for absorbing lead oxide during cupellation. There are three common types of cupels, namely cement cupel, bone-cement cupel and magnesite cupel. The method for chemical analysis of gold concentrate-determination of gold and silver quantity is the national standard GB / T7739.1-2007, which is the most frequently used standard in the gold industry and is also an internationally recognized standard. The magnesite cupel is used in the cupellation process. The magnesite cupel is made of magnesite, cement and water in a certain proportion, and the cupel is made into various sizes according to the needs, and is used after being dried for three months.

[0056] The magnesite cupel is an important tool for cupellation during fire assay. During cupellation, lead is oxidized to lead oxide, which is gradually oxidized from the surface of molten lead and is quickly absorbed by the magnesite cupel until the molten lead is completely oxidized to lead oxide and is absorbed. A large amount of lead oxide is absorbed by the cupel, and the lead oxide discharged into the air is very small, which is beneficial to protect air quality and greatly reduce the emission of pollutants.

[0057] The existing cupel equipment for producing cupels, such as the Chinese invention patent "Cupel machine and cupel production method" with application number CN202311317789.9, the Chinese invention patent "Automatic feeding type cupel machine for producing cupels and method for batch producing cupels" with application number CN201610494793.6 and the Chinese invention patent "Full-automatic high-efficiency cupel machine and method for producing cupels" with application number CN201810788196.3, all obtain a formed cupel by extruding the cupel raw material in a forming mold, and then take out the formed cupel for shade drying treatment or drying treatment. The formed cupel is not subjected to defect detection, and the cupel after shade drying or drying treatment is prone to have defective and substandard products. Therefore, it is necessary to improve the existing cupel production equipment and production method to improve the quality of cupel production.

[0068] As a preferred technical solution, as shown in Figures 3-6 The ash pan manufacturing device further comprises a conveying belt 1, a detection support 2, and a clamping mechanism 3.

[0069] The conveying belt 1 is located below the multi-dimensional data acquisition module and is used to convey the to-be-detected ash pan; the detection support 2 is installed on one side of the conveying belt 1; and the clamping mechanism 3 is installed on the detection support 2 and located directly above the conveying belt 1, and is used to clamp and transfer the defective products to a defective product storage area.

[0070] The multi-dimensional data acquisition module and the clamping mechanism 3 are installed on the detection support 2 in sequence along the conveying direction of the conveying belt 1. The clamping mechanism 3 comprises a cross slide module that can move along the X-axis and the Y-axis, and a clamping tool such as a gripper installed on the cross slide module, so as to clamp and remove the ash pan detected as a defective product from the conveying belt 1. Of course, the clamping mechanism 3 can also be a multi-axis manipulator, and the specific structure thereof will not be described here.

[0071] The multi-dimensional data acquisition module is fixedly installed on the detection support 2.

[0072] By providing the clamping mechanism 3, the ash pan detected as a defective product can be conveniently clamped and removed from the conveying belt 1.

[0073] As shown in Figure 3 , Figure 4 , Figure 5 and Figure 6As shown, the ash pan manufacturing device further comprises a forming support 4, a discharging mechanism 5, a conveying mechanism 6, a forming mechanism 7 and a pushing mechanism 8.

[0074] The forming support 4 is located on one side of the conveying belt 1, the discharging mechanism 5 is installed on the forming support 4 and comprises an extrusion die 50 and an ejection part for ejecting the formed ash pan in the extrusion die 50 from the extrusion die 50. Specifically, the ejection part can be composed of a hydraulic cylinder 51 and a hydraulic rod 52 in driving cooperation with the hydraulic cylinder 51, the hydraulic rod 52 is in driving connection with the output end of the hydraulic cylinder 51 and is located above the hydraulic cylinder 51, the hydraulic rod 52 is located below the extrusion die 50 and can move downward relative to the extrusion die 50 under the drive of the hydraulic cylinder 51 to eject the formed ash pan in the extrusion die 50 from the extrusion die 50. For example, the hydraulic rod 52 can be in sliding connection with the bottom of the extrusion die 50 and can pass through the bottom of the extrusion die 50 under the drive of the hydraulic cylinder 51 to eject the formed ash pan from the extrusion die 50.

[0075] The conveying mechanism 6 is used for conveying the ash pan raw material into the extrusion die 50. The conveying mechanism 6 comprises a stirring part 60 for stirring the ash pan raw material and a conveying pipe 61 for conveying the stirred ash pan raw material into the extrusion die 50, and the conveying mechanism further comprises a moving part 62 for driving the stirring part 60 and the conveying pipe 61 to move relative to the forming support 4; when the conveying mechanism 6 conveys the ash pan raw material into the extrusion die 50, one end of the conveying pipe 61 close to the extrusion die 50 is located between the extrusion die 50 and the forming mechanism 7, and after the conveying mechanism 6 conveys the ash pan raw material, the moving part 62 drives the whole conveying mechanism 6 to move away from the extrusion die 50, so that the forming mechanism 7 is close to the extrusion die 50 and cooperates with the extrusion die 50 to realize the extrusion forming of the ash pan.

[0076] The forming mechanism 7 is located directly above the discharging mechanism 5 and comprises a forming part 70 and a driving part 71, the forming part 70 is installed on the driving part 71, and the driving part 71 is fixedly installed on the forming support 4 and is used for driving the forming part 70 to move relative to the extrusion die 50 to extrude and form the ash pan raw material in the extrusion die 50.

[0077] The forming part 70 is matched with the extrusion die 50, and both of them can be set and replaced according to the shape of the ash pan to be produced, and the driving part 71 includes but is not limited to a pneumatic cylinder, a hydraulic cylinder 51 or an electric telescopic rod.

[0078] The pushing mechanism 8 is installed on the forming support 4 and is used for pushing the formed ash pan ejected by the discharging mechanism 5 onto the conveying belt 1.

[0079] Preferably, the discharging mechanism 5 further comprises a discharging plate 53, the extrusion die 50 is installed on the discharging plate 53 and the feeding port of the extrusion die 50 faces the forming mechanism 7. The discharging plate 53 is provided with a sliding rail 80, the pushing mechanism 8 comprises a pushing cylinder 81, a pushing rod 82 and a sliding block 83 in sliding connection with the sliding rail 80, and the pushing mechanism 8 is installed on the forming support 4 through the discharging plate 53. Specifically, the pushing cylinder 81 is installed at one end of the discharging plate 53 away from the conveying belt 1, the output end of the pushing cylinder 81 is in transmission connection with one end of the pushing rod 82, the other end of the pushing rod 82 is fixedly connected with the sliding block 83, and the pushing cylinder 81 drives the pushing rod 82 to move, thereby driving the sliding block 83 to move along the length direction of the sliding rail 80. The length direction of the sliding rail 80 is perpendicular to the conveying direction of the conveying belt 1.

[0080] When the forming mechanism 7 extrudes the ash pan raw material in the extrusion die 50 and the forming mechanism 7 returns to the initial position, the ejection part ejects the formed ash pan in the extrusion die 50 from the extrusion die 50, at this time, the pushing cylinder 81 in the pushing mechanism 8 acts, drives the pushing rod 82 to move, drives the sliding block 83 to move along the length direction of the sliding rail 80, and pushes the extruded ash pan to the conveying belt 1.

[0081] In order to better push the extruded ash pan to the conveying belt 1, the surface of the discharging plate 53 close to the forming mechanism 7 is flush with the upper surface of the conveying belt 1, when the sliding block 83 moves along the length direction of the sliding rail 80, the sliding block 83 is attached to the surface of the discharging plate 53 close to the forming mechanism 7, and when the ejection part ejects the formed ash pan in the extrusion die 50 from the extrusion die 50, the end of the hydraulic rod 52 away from the hydraulic cylinder 51 is also flush with the surface of the discharging plate 53 close to the forming mechanism 7.

[0082] As a preferred technical solution, the multi-dimensional data acquisition module comprises an image acquisition unit and an ultrasonic wave acquisition unit.

[0083] The image acquisition unit is used to acquire image information of the to-be-detected ash pan under different angles and different brightnesses, and the ultrasonic wave acquisition unit is used to emit a first ultrasonic wave signal to the to-be-detected ash pan and receive a second ultrasonic wave signal reflected from the to-be-detected ash pan.

[0084] The plurality of different-dimensional feature data comprises the image information and the second ultrasonic wave signal.

[0085] Specifically, the image acquisition unit comprises a plurality of cameras, a rotating holder for adjusting the shooting angle of the cameras, and LED illuminating lamps which can adjust the brightness. The image acquisition unit adjusts the shooting angle of the cameras by controlling the rotation of the rotating holder, and adjusts the brightness of the cameras shooting the image information of the to-be-detected ash tray under different angles and different brightnesses by controlling the brightness of the LED illuminating lamps.

[0086] By acquiring the image information of the to-be-detected ash tray under different angles and different brightnesses, the detection of the defect information of the to-be-detected ash tray including cracks, spots and the like is more conducive relative to the image information of the to-be-detected ash tray under a single angle and a single brightness.

[0087] The second ultrasonic signal in combination with the image information of the to-be-detected ash tray under different angles and different brightnesses can acquire the comprehensive quality degree of the to-be-detected ash tray from multiple different dimensions, thereby improving the reliability and accuracy of the ash tray quality detection.

[0098] The first correlation weight value between the standard gray dish and the gray dish to be tested in each dimension can be set by a technician. In some cases, the influence of feature data from different dimensions on the evaluation and testing of gray dish quality varies. Some feature data, such as local pixel grayscale values, local second ultrasonic signals, and local or overall edge contour shapes, can well reflect the quality of the gray dish to be tested. Other feature data, such as local contour arc length and texture, are more used to assist in the evaluation and testing of the gray dish quality. The purpose of setting the first correlation weight value is to adjust the corresponding first correlation weight value according to the influence of different feature data on the quality of the gray dish to be tested. This allows for the calculation of a more accurate and realistic first quality index based on the first correlation weight value, the feature data of the gray dish to be tested, and the standard feature data of the standard gray dish. The quality of the gray dish to be tested can then be evaluated based on the first quality index. Generally, the larger the value of the first quality index, the higher the quality of the gray dish to be tested.

[0099] The data features, encompassing multiple dimensions, include but are not limited to: the grayscale values ​​of image pixels in a specific region of the ash pan at a specific angle; the contour shape of a specific region at a specific angle; the acoustic signature and emitted ultrasonic signal of a specific region; the local and overall image pixel grayscale values ​​and contours at a specific angle; and the texture features of a specific region. Based on on-site production experience with ash pans, the preferred first association weight value is 0.919 for image pixel grayscale values, 0.618 for ultrasonic signals, 0.247 for contour shapes, and 0.131 for texture features.
